Pearl City, HI lawyer salary overview (2026 est., based on 2025 BLS)

In 2026, lawyers in Pearl City, HI, can anticipate a median annual salary of $193,571, reflecting a notable 15.79% higher than the national median of $167,174. The salary range for legal professionals in the area spans from $112,272 at the 10th percentile to $300,036 at the 90th percentile, illustrating a significant disparity based on experience and firm size. These figures are derived from estimates based on 2025 BLS data and adjusted for the local cost of living, which indicates a higher-than-average expense at 119.3 compared to the national baseline. Pearl City has a cost of living 19.30% above the national average.

Adjusted salary = nominal × (100 / CoL index). CoL index: 100 = national average.

The nominal salary is $193,571. After adjusting for a cost-of-living index of 119.3, the purchasing-power equivalent is $162,256, a loss of $31,315.$137.9K$159.1K$180.3K$201.4K$222.6K$193,571NominalSalary$162,256CoL Adjusted(CoL: 119.3) -16.18%US Median $167.2K

Pearl City, HI has a cost-of-living index of 119.3 (above the national average of 100). While the nominal salary of $193,571 is competitive, the higher cost of living reduces purchasing power to an effective $162,256 — a 16.18% reduction.
